      A basic purpose of education is helping students learn how to learn and in doing so accept increasingly the responsibility for their own education.  Yes, we have to determine what students need to know and be able to do at various levels, but they aren't simply empty vessels to be filled with knowledge that we provide.  Our purpose is to educate, not indoctrinate.

         The challenge of teaching lies in coping with the variables.  No two students think exactly alike, learn in precisely the same way or at the same rate, and have absolutely the same interests.  Nor do all the students in a classroom arrive there with the same personalities, the same challenges, the same home environments, or the same economic situation.  And those variables change from day to day -- sometimes during the day.  The same is true of teachers.  Those are the challenges of teaching.  The interplay -- indeed, the unpredictability -- of all those variables is the joy of teaching.

"Reflections" by William McBride, Emeritus Professor of English at Colorado State University
NCTE Council Chronicle, November 2009
